KAZA UNIVISA

zambia flag

What is KAZA UNIVISA? It is a pilot project launched by Zambia and Zimbabwe in November 2014. These two countries signed a Memorandum of Understanding, which symbolizes the beginning of the permanent issuance of the KAZA UNIVISA. The main aim is to create a more suitable tourism environment for foreign tourists and increase the number of visitors. Probably, Botswana, Namibia, and Angola will also join the project in the following years. If these countries join, it will be very beneficial for foreigners who want to discover local culture and traditions. Still that time, KAZA UNIVISA brought many advantages for visitors. First of all, you will have a chance to visit two countries by holding a single visa. Secondly, KAZA UNIVISA online application will make your visa application faster, and you will not need to wait in a queue with a bunch of documents in your hands.

How to apply for a visa?

macbook

Applicants have two options for application. The first one is the online version; another one is KAZA UNIVISA on arrival. If you want to apply online, you must enter the official website and create an account. After the registration, you will upload your documents, fill the required blanks and pay the visa charge. As it is an online application, you will need a valid credit card and email address. After the processing time, you will get your visa via email.

On the other hand, if you prefer KAZA UNIVISA on arrival, you must bring the documents with you. Also, you can get a visa only at the following entry ports:

  • Kenneth Kaunda International Airport (Zambia)
  • Harry Mwanga Nkumbula International Airport (Zambia)
  • Victoria Falls Border (Zambia)
  • Kazungula Border (Zambia)
  • Harare International Airport (Zimbabwe)
  • Victoria Falls International Airport (Zimbabwe)
  • Victoria Falls Border (Zimbabwe)
  • Kazungula Border (Zimbabwe)

Price of KAZA UNIVISA

dollar

Another step of the application is paying the visa charge. How much is the price of KAZA UNIVISA? The fee for a visa is 50 USD. Your visa will be valid for a maximum of a month, and during your vacation, you can travel through the territory of Zambia and Zimbabwe freely. Also, the visa includes day trips to Botswana. Is pay cash for KAZA UNIVISA available? Yes, you can pay cash for KAZA UNIVISA, and the charge is still the same, 50 USD. Of course, this option is available for those who want to get a visa at the airport. If you apply online, you must pay the fee with a credit card.

KAZA UNIVISA problems

ferry terminal

Of course, everyone wants a minimum level of stress and problems during the vacation. What about visiting Zambia and Zimbabwe with KAZA UNIVISA. While searching on the internet, we can see that several people faced issues while travelling. Most KAZA UNIVISA problems have occurred when people want a KAZA UNIVISA on arrival. They said that proving their eligibility took so much time. Such kinds of problems happened when the program launched for the first time. It is understandable because the system was new and suitable for misunderstandings. Now, we can say that such kinds of problems are not common. Still, if you want to feel more secure, you can apply for an online version. In that case, you will not need to have a polemic with anyone.

Another problem that tourists mention is paying extra fees in some ports. Some visitors say that while passing Kariba and Chirundu road borders, they were asked to pay an additional visa fee. If you face such a problem, get in touch with the local authority or the embassy. There is not any fee for passing through the border. You may need to pay an additional charge only during the application procedure.

Can I extend KAZA UNIVISA?

capital city of lusaka

In some cases, people who travel to Zambia want to spend more than several weeks in the country. After seeing beautiful wildlife and meeting the local cultures, it may happen to you, too. You may ask: is the KAZA UNIVISA extendable? Unfortunately, the answer is no. If you want to stay in the country, you must apply for another visa. If you want to stay in the country for another purpose, such as working or studying, in that case, you should apply for a Residence Permit. To realize this application, you should go back to your home country and make your application from there. Application steps and requirements for a Residence Permit are different from short-term visas. The list of required documents is much longer, and the visa fee is much higher. Today, the visa charge is something around 800-1000 USD. Of course, all these details vary depending on the purpose of the visit. Residence Permit has several subcategories, and all of them have their own terms. Moreover, you will have a chance to apply online or through embassies and consulates.
